Compliance context
Seattle Energy Benchmarking Ordinance (SMC 22.920)
Seattle's Building Emissions Performance Standard (2023) sets declining carbon targets for buildings over 20,000 sq ft, with penalties for non-compliance beginning in the 2030s.

Frequently asked questions
What is MCDERMONTT PLACE (Lake City Court)'s energy grade?
MCDERMONTT PLACE (Lake City Court) scores 58 out of 100 on ENERGY STAR — band C (Below median (55–69)) — in its 2024 Seattle disclosure. Scores are national percentiles against similar buildings; 75+ qualifies for ENERGY STAR certification.
How much energy does MCDERMONTT PLACE (Lake City Court) use?
Its 2024 site energy-use intensity was 58.8 kBtu/ft² (126.6 kBtu/ft² source) across 56,745 sq ft, including 474,760 kWh of electricity and 9,470 therms of natural gas.
What are MCDERMONTT PLACE (Lake City Court)'s carbon emissions?
MCDERMONTT PLACE (Lake City Court) reported 60 tCO₂e of greenhouse-gas emissions (1.1 kgCO₂e/ft²) for 2024. Seattle's Building Emissions Performance Standard (2023) sets declining carbon targets for buildings over 20,000 sq ft, with penalties for non-compliance beginning in the 2030s.
